MACOM Acquires Linearizer Communications Group
March 6, 2023
MACOM Technology Solutions Holdings, Inc. acquired Linearizer Communications Group, a New Jersey-based developer of non-linear microwave predistortion and microwave photonic subsystems, for approximately $49 million in cash. The acquisition strengthens MACOM's component and subsystem design capabilities for industrial, telecommunications and defense end markets and is expected to be immediately accretive to adjusted EPS.
